Seareach Dobermanns started in 1984 with the purchase of the lovely Dobna Magnificent. 'Saga' was a wonderful introduction to the breed as well as to obedience work obtaining her CDX, and was the founder of a line of great family companions for us that continued over 20 years. In 2007 Seareach revitalised and commenced a pure European lines breeding program. The lovely black bitch, CH Wattavue Dare to Dance (CIDER), aside from being one of the first TAILED breed champions was also an outstanding companion, and became the foundation of our 100% European bloodline, which capitalises on the success of the famous von Norden Stamm kennel lines. Our current females are 2nd, 3rd, 4th and 5th generation descendants of this girl. As a female line they are exhibiting good health and longevity. Seareach endeavours to breed high quality Dobermanns of European lines suitable for great family companions, as well as excellent working and show dogs. Genetic health testing, ongoing cardiac testing via echocardiogram and genetic diversity testing all figure prominently in our endeavour to breed fit health classic European style dobes.
